Webb22 juli 2024 · What is the difference between a theory and a hypothesis in psychology? A theory predicts events in general terms while a hypothesis makes a specific prediction about a specified set of circumstances. A theory has been extensively tested and is generally accepted while a hypothesis is a speculative guess that has yet to be tested. A scientific hypothesis uses a scientific method that requires any hypothesis to be tested. … how many lbs is 1lWebb6 maj 2024 · The null hypothesis ( H0) answers “No, there’s no effect in the population.”. The alternative hypothesis ( Ha) answers “Yes, there is an effect in the population.”.
